Halifax Historical Museum – A Local Gem!

History Comes Alive on Beach Street!

Since 1986 the Halifax Historical Museum has been housed in the 105 year old former Merchant's Bank Building located in the heart of the downtown historical district of Daytona Beach. Housed in the former 1910 Merchants Bank building, the two-story interior walls are decorated with hand-painted murals depicting area scenes, and highlighted by Beaux Arts styling of stained glass windows and lighting. The building is a destination in itself!

The museum and its impressive collections are one of the best kept secrets in the North Central Florida area. The museum's permanent exhibits outline the history of the greater Daytona Beach area known as Halifax Country with artifacts dating from 5,000 B.C.E.

Some of these exhibits include history of the local Native Americans - the Timucuans, the Spanish and British colonial eras, early pioneer families, beach/road auto racing, World War I & II, and vintage toys and clothing for children. 


A 20-minute movie is shown continuously throughout the day covering 130,000 years of local history!

The museum also offers a research facility with old city directories and documents as well as an extensive photographic and postcard collection.

Cinematique Theater offers a unique film experience in historic downtown Daytona Beach on Beach Street. Volusia County's only full-time art house cinema features newly released independent and foreign films from around the world. 

Cinematique is an all-digital cinema boasting comfortable custom upholstered bistro seating, couches, and one level accessibility.  Enjoy lunch or dinner served to your table, including beer and wine.  The theater concession stand offers a wide variety of movie snacks and the best prices in town.

Cinematique also hosts four film festivals per year: Luna Festival, Jewish Film Series, Zombie Festival, and NOOR Iranian Film Festival.  


This independent movie theater is a nonprofit organization. You can become a member for $30 per year, the benefits of which include reduced ticket prices, specials on concessions, and more! Visit their website to see what’s playing! CINEMATIQUE
